Ingredient review
Bis-HEA Polybutanediol/IPDI Copolymer
INCI: BIS-HEA POLY(1,4-BUTANEDIOL)-9/IPDI COPOLYMER
A synthetic polymer that helps makeup and sunscreen stay put longer, but may feel heavy on some skin types.
In plain English
This ingredient is a type of plastic-like polymer that forms a thin, flexible film on your skin or hair. Think of it like a clear, invisible glove that helps makeup resist sweat, water, and rubbing. It's commonly used in long-wear foundations, waterproof mascaras, and sunscreens to improve durability. Because it's a large molecule, it sits on the surface and doesn't penetrate deeply, which keeps irritation low for most people.

What it is
A synthetic copolymer created by reacting bis-HEA (a diol) with poly(1,4-butanediol)-9 and isophorone diisocyanate (IPDI). It belongs to the polyurethane family and is designed to form a durable, flexible film.
How it works
When applied, the solvent evaporates and the polymer chains link together into a continuous film. This film physically blocks water and oil from disturbing the product underneath, extending wear time and improving water resistance.
Pros
Excellent wear time
Creates a durable film that helps makeup and sunscreen resist smudging, sweat, and water for hours.
Low irritation potential
Large polymer molecules stay on the skin's surface, making it unlikely to cause allergic reactions or clog pores for most people.
Cons and cautions
Can feel heavy
The film-forming nature may leave a tight or sticky sensation, especially on dry or dehydrated skin.
Requires thorough removal
Water-resistant films often need an oil-based cleanser or micellar water to fully remove, adding an extra step to your routine.

Safety summary
Considered safe for cosmetic use at typical concentrations. The large molecular size prevents significant skin penetration, keeping irritation and allergy risks low. However, individuals with very sensitive skin may experience tightness or discomfort.
Research notes
Limited independent studies on this specific copolymer, but the broader polyurethane family has a long history of safe use in cosmetics. Most safety data comes from industry assessments and regulatory reviews.
Common label clues
- Typical concentration
- 1% to 10%
- Regulatory status
- Approved for use in cosmetics in the EU, US, and other major markets. No specific concentration limits are set, but typical use levels are low (under 10%).
- Common uses
- Long-wear foundations, Waterproof mascaras, Sunscreens, Hair styling products
- Environmental note
- As a synthetic polymer, it is not biodegradable and may contribute to microplastic pollution. Some brands are moving toward biodegradable alternatives.
Good to know
- This ingredient is often listed under the broader category 'Polyurethane' on some product labels.
- It is not water-soluble, so it won't wash off with water alone.
